The static route is immediately removed from the routing table. Static routes and the default gateway fedora documentation. Jul 29, 2015 static routing in red hat enterprise linux 7 one of the wonders of modern networking is the vast availability of devices that can connect groups of computers, whether in relatively small numbers and confined to a single room or several machines in the same building, city, country, or across continents. The routing table can be used for both static and dynamic routing. Jul 10, 2018 the switch retains static routes until you remove them. Subsequent static routes must be numbered sequentially, and must not skip any values. For example, to display the current routing table you can type the command. May 12, 20 adding static routes in linux can be troublesome, but also absolutely necessary depending on your network configuration. When an interface goes down, all static routes through that interface are removed from the ip routing table. How to add, delete and modify static route windows 10 and. This video shows how to remove a static route from command prompt.
For example, to remove the route address we just added, run the command. This tutorial will show you how to create or remove static routes used to override the default gateway configured for certain networks. This article will go through the proper way to set a static route on linux. Mar 29, 2020 to configure recursive static routes, use the following syntax. Current static routes will be displayed in the right pane. The only drawback is static routes are not persistence i. Nov 07, 2001 the routing table can be used for both static and dynamic routing. Apparently your syntax is also supported, but the latest search i did of the rhel4 support documentation yields the following url for persistent static routes and the syntax of the routeethx file. Ip command in linux comprehensive guide to ip command in linux. Be aware that only routes with static route value in. After adding this static route, the route can be activated by reenabling the clearos lan interface.
Therefore, it is often not necessary to configure static routes on red hat enterprise linux servers or clients. The newly added route will be available till next reboot. To create vpn routes, go to the interfaces section. In this section i will be describing what a routing table is and how static routes play a role in this configuration. Just use an elevated command prompt run as administratorwhere needed and type the following example.
Windows 10 l2tp removing default route and adding static routes. Add, view, edit and configure route and static route on. Be aware that only routes with static route value in the protocol column, can be deleted or modified. For the purpose of this tutorial, i will be using freebsd 12. The n option is similar to that of the route command. Route synopsis crayon5ebb8da9255564771443 adding route crayon5ebb8da9269382602965 deleting route crayon5ebb8da9272318451917 a quick way to add default route crayon5ebb8da927a7115704 a quick way to delete defualt route. To configure recursive static routes, use the following syntax. So, adding a persistent or permanent static route on windows 10 command will be like this. First, to add a static route, open command prompt and type the below. For more advanced trainees it can be a desktop reference, and a collection of the base knowledge needed to proceed with system and network administration. Add or delete static routes apple macos x heelpbook.
Different ways of configuring static routes on linux. There are two commands which are useful either to add or delete route, those are route and ip. When datagrams arrive at a router, the router must determine the best way. Static routes in linux will be added usually through route add or ip route command. How to setup persistent static routes on linux centos 6.
Removing files and directories with rm and rmdir benjamin cane. However, nettools provides no way to differentiate between the rejected route and the other one because the dev argument is optional, though not. Im working on a project, that i am implementing via kernelmode module in linux, at some callback inside the kernel i need to modify routing table, for example i may need to delete a static route, or add a static route to routing tables. The r option specifies that you want the routing table. You can add, modify, remove or temporarily disable these routes.
Static routes kerio control saves static routes to the configuration file and adds them to the system routing table. Adding a static route to your windows routing table is pretty easy. The main advantages of static routes are its control, predictability and improved performance. Assigns an integer cost metric ranging from 1 to 9,999 to be used in calculating the fastest, most reliable, and. Static routes will be added usually through route add command. I want the static route applied to vmk3 instead of vmk0. Static route can be added and delete using route command. We remove the route by giving specific details about route like below. The ip command is a powerful tool that any linux system administrator should know about configuring network interfaces. Routing is often handled by devices on the network dedicated to routing although any device can be configured to perform routing.
The nettools way to delete these routes would be to use route del on it. This command can be run all modern linux distributions like kali, debian, ubuntu, fedora, centos. When the software can no longer find a valid next hop for the address specified as the forwarding routers address in a static route, the static route is also removed from the ip. The drawback of route command is that, when linux reboots it will forget static routes. The solution, until this behavior is fixed, is to monitor the log for addingremoving and then remove the route it is trying to add. To add a static route to a network, in other words to an ip address representing a range of ip addresses, issue the following command as root. So, the data from one point to another uses the same path regardless of other considerations. Static routing configuration guide with examples learn how to enable, configure, manage and delete static route in cisco router with practical example in packet tracer. On unixlike operating systems, the route command displays or modifies the ip routing table. Nov 21, 2014 so in this case to remove that route you can use sla monitoring. Step by step guide on add, view, edit and configure static route on linux fedora core. How can i permanently removedelete a line in route with centos 6. Introduction to linux a hands on guide this guide was created as an overview of the linux operating system, geared toward new users as an exploration tour and getting started guide, with exercises at the end of each chapter. If static routes are required, they can be added to the routing table by means of the ip route add command and removed using the ip route del command.
March 1 february 4 january 5 2012 87 december 2 november 1 october 6 september 12. We will see how to change route using command route. The issue with the above command is when you shut down or restart the computer, these route entries will be removed. How to use route command on rhelcentos linux lintut. Configuring persistent static route in linux unixmantra. Dec 19, 2018 by using the ip command, you can set up and view static route.
How to configure static ip address in linux and unix. Static routes are for traffic that must not, or should not, go through the default gateway. When datagrams arrive at a router, the router must determine the best way to route them to their destination on linux, bsd, and other unixlike systems, the route command is used to view and make changes to the kernel routing table. You havent included which system youre on or which toolset youre using, but the two most common commands for managing the routing tables are the route and ip commands. I call static routes troublesome because they can often be the cause of long troubleshooting sessions wondering why one server cant connect to another. To make it permanent and add to the windows os routing table, we should use p key with the route add command. Solaris unix add static routes nixcraft linux tips. When the add or del options are used, route modifies the routing tables.
This command replaces the old great and now outdated command of ifconfig on modern linux distributions. Static routes and the default gateway red hat enterprise. How to setup persistent static routes in opensuse 11. Static routes create or remove windows 7 help forums. Add or delete static routes from the linux ip routing table. How to delete and remove a route rule from windows routing. The article below show the step by step to display route, configure route, adding and edit route and static route on linux fedora core using linux netstat command and route command. With a recursive static route, the nexthop ip address is specified. This usualy managed by network system administrator. The network prefix is the number of enabled bits in the subnet mask. May 05, 2008 the r option specifies that you want the routing table. How to add and delete static route in linux using ip command.
How to delete and remove a route rule from windows routing table. Add a persistent static route in redhat enterprise. If you want to know any help regarding sla monitoring then please tell me. This is especially true when dealing with teams that may not fully understand or know the remote servers ip configuration. I tried doing the command over again, tried the prefix of no, still stays unchanged. However, once dhcpcd is restarted and dhcp is acquired, it will try to add routes again and will remove its own route because of duplicate, but still mark the route as not added. I have tried the destination address with and without the last octet, with and without the network mask, and with and without the network interface. If you have a new installation of linux system, i recommend you read any of below articles depending on the linux distribution you are running. Communications applications and services tcpip further configuration static routes remove a static route. Linux dynamic routing software how do i drop or block attackers ip address with solaris. Well this is most of the time easy but useful when need and you cant remind the command you have to use to add a static route in a mac os x installation open fist the terminal session.
Linux route command help and examples computer hope. Sep, 2010 first, to add a static route, open command prompt and type the below. Below is an example of ubuntu route del command used to remove a route from network. However, nettools provides no way to differentiate between the rejected route and the other one because the dev argument is optional, though not specifying a device is likely to remove the unreachable route. To delete a single route from a route table, you need to specify enough parameters so a unique match with one of the routes can be made. Set static routing using etcgateways configuration for in. Because only the nexthop ip is specified, the router must perform multiple lookups in the routing table before forwarding packets. In this guide, we explore exactly how you can go about adding and deleting routes on a linux system. For example, address0, address1, address2, and so on. You need to know the networksubnet you wish to reach, also the interface you wish this route to be added to, i. Adding a static route in debain linux can be done using the route command and editing the network script files. This document describes the linux version of route. I am trying to add a static route in the esxi using the command esxcli network ip route ipv4 add g x. When i run this command a static route is created and is applied on vmkernel port group vmk0 by default.
Advantage of using the route command is that it alters the kernel ip routing table dynamically and the static route becomes available as soon as it is been added. Just like linux, we use ifconfig command to find out the network card name. Adding and troubleshooting static routes on red hat based. The main window of netrouteview displays the list of all your network routes, like the print command in the route utility of windows. You must be login as root user to run any one of the following command. In this guide of different ways of configuring static routes in linux, were going to learn on different ways to configure static routes on a linux system, be it ubuntu, kali linux, centos, fedora, linux mint or any other linux system. There is a different between static route and persistent static route. Understand the basics of linux routing techrepublic. Add or remove persistent static routes in microsoft.
Most of the time routing will be done by your network hardware, but it can be done using linux. Static route and dynamic route add in linux server. Three ways to configure persistent static routes on linux centos. Locate and select the static route that you want to remove from the ip routing table listing. Today i will show you how to add persistent static route in windows environment. Dynamic routing consists of the kernel making decisions as to which route. However, route add command configures routing on the runtime and doesnt persist the configuration after a reboot. Mar 14, 2016 well this is most of the time easy but useful when need and you cant remind the command you have to use to add a static route in a mac os x installation. Exceptions include traffic that must pass through an.
Static routing can also be used in stub networks, or to provide a gateway of last resort. Add ability to set and remove static routes in multiple distros of linux. Sep 20, 2017 when you connect to an l2tp vpn with windows, by default it will send your default route through the vpn as well, so that you can access the remote network. May, 20 normally on this blog i tend to write about more complicated tasks or fancy linux tricks and completely overlook some of the most basic tasks that a sysadmin needs to know. By default static routes will be removed only if the interface towards which you have configured the static route will go down.
The below command is just an example make sure you input your details. We will use ip route del command and provide related parameters. How to add delete routes in linux lintel technologies blog. To delete a specific route, use the ip route del command. Let me know if you encounter any issues and ill be happy to assist. Dec 14, 2019 the issue with the above command is when you shut down or restart the computer, these route entries will be removed. Dynamic routing consists of the kernel making decisions as to which route, out of multiple present routes, a packet should take. Static routing is the process of manually entering the routes to the routing table to reach a particular destination. Configuring a routing table in kerio control gfi support. The p argument is important if you want your route to be here when you reboot persistent. We have concluded different ways of configuring static routes on linux. Add or delete static routes from the linux ip routing.
Static routing is not actually a routing protocol but its just a manual configuration on the network route. Add, view, edit and configure route and static route on linux. I have managed to add and delete static routes using route add and route del commands, respectively, and now my. We just learned how to configure static ip address in linux from command line. How to add, delete and modify static route windows 10 and servers. It can be used to upload or down interfaces, assign and remove arp cache addresses and routes, and much more.
Configure static routes in debian or red hat enterprise linux. Today i have decided that i will make my blog a little more comprehensive and add some posts with some of the basics. In linux, static route can be added and delete using route command. Nov 08, 2012 in order to add a static route temporarily on your linux machine, you can use route command. To list all static routes setup on a computer, open command prompt, type the below command and press enter. In a worstcase scenario, where ios is completely confused and will not remove lines of configuration, you can do an edit and replace. In order to add a static route temporarily on your linux machine, you can use route command. Along with this i will be starting a new category, called sysadmin basics and i will try to post an. Remove software under red hat rhel fedora centos linux. Run an ifconfig or ip addr in order to grab the interface name, that you want to set the route traffic to go through. Just like linux and unix environment, route command can be used to add static routes in windows pc or windows server. Here is how you might remove the route by using the route command from the nettools package. The command syntax is different on different systems. However, a reboot of the server looses this static route.
1457 908 72 1627 1400 203 114 440 1101 1245 784 963 555 521 821 522 1592 1164 894 736 453 825 1570 552 1330 957 1153 1060 1146 1414 274 413 456 97 1143 261 1055 701